The angiotensin type 2 receptor of angiotensin II and neuronal differentiation: from observations to mechanisms [PDF]
The angiotensin II (Ang II) type 2 receptor (AT(2)) is a member of the seven-transmembrane domain, G-protein coupled receptor family. This receptor is ubiquitously distributed in the fetus but, in most tIssues, its expression dramatically falls in the first few hours after birth.

Renal Angiotensin Type 2 Receptors Mediate Natriuresis Via Angiotensin III in the Angiotensin II Type 1 Receptor–Blocked Rat [PDF]
Whereas angiotensin (Ang) II is the major effector peptide of the renin–angiotensin system, its metabolite, des-aspartyl1-Ang II (Ang III), may also have biologic activity. We investigated the effects of renal interstitial (RI) administration of candesartan (CAND), a specific Ang II type 1 receptor (AT1) blocker, with and without coinfusion of PD ...
